Stainless steel is resistant to corrosion due to chromium (at least 10.5%), and heat-resistant steel is resistant to high temperatures (up to 1000°C and above). The former is used where protection from moisture and chemicals is important, the latter - in conditions of extreme heating.
Nickel, molybdenum, vanadium, tungsten and titanium are added to heat-resistant steel. These elements provide strength when heated, resistance to deformation and minimize scale formation.
Stainless steel is widely used in everyday life, medicine and the food industry due to its resistance to corrosion, hygiene and ease of cleaning. It retains its properties up to temperatures of about 500°C.
